Scott Rasmussen's Number of the Day for April 24, 2023

April 24, 2023: Sixty percent (60%) of voters say that the worst of the pandemic is behind us. A Scott Rasmussen national survey found that just 16% say the worst is yet to come. Both of these figures and the net +44 are the most optimistic we’ve ever recorded.
The survey also found that two-thirds (67%) say it is now time for federal spending to return to pre-Covid levels. Just 16% disagree.
Methodology
The survey of 1,000 registered voters was conducted online by Scott Rasmussen on April 13-14, 2023. Field work for the survey was conducted by RMG Research, Inc. Certain quotas were applied, and the sample was lightly weighted by geography, gender, age, race, education, internet usage, and political party to reasonably reflect the nation’s population of registered voters. Other variables were reviewed to ensure that the final sample is representative of that population.
The margin of sampling error for the full sample is +/- 3.1 percentage points.

Survey Questions
Is the worst of the pandemic behind us, or is it still to come?
- 60%-Behind us
- 16%-Still to come
- 23%-Not sure
The federal government spent trillions of dollars during the lockdowns associated with the pandemic. Now that the lockdowns are over, should federal spending return to pre-Covid levels?
- 67%-Yes
- 16%-No
- 17%-Not sure
